JavaScript c Нуля - Курс для начинающих С ПРАКТИКОЙ (2025)
СПИДРАН ПО JAVASCRIPT
В современном веб-разработке часто возникает необходимость динамически загружать HTML-контент на страницу. Это позволяет обновлять информацию без перезагрузки всей страницы, улучшая пользовательский опыт. В этом руководстве мы рассмотрим, как использовать JavaScript для загрузки HTML.
Существует несколько способов загрузки HTML с помощью JavaScript. Ниже приведены два наиболее распространенных метода.
Этот метод позволяет отправлять запросы к серверу и обрабатывать ответы. Вот простой пример:
const xhr = new XMLHttpRequest(); xhr.open('GET', 'path/to/your/file.html', true); xhr.onload = function() { if (xhr.status >= 200 && xhr.status < 300) { document.getElementById('container').innerHTML = xhr.responseText; } else { console.error('Ошибка загрузки: ' + xhr.statusText); } }; xhr.send();
В этом примере мы создаем новый экземпляр XMLHttpRequest, отправляем GET-запрос и обновляем содержимое элемента с идентификатором "container".
Fetch API — более современный и удобный способ загрузки данных. Пример использования:
fetch('path/to/your/file.html')
.then(response => {
if (!response.ok) {
throw new Error('Ошибка загрузки: ' + response.statusText);
}
return response.text();
})
.then(data => {
document.getElementById('container').innerHTML = data;
})
.catch(error => console.error(error));
С помощью Fetch API мы отправляем запрос и обрабатываем ответ в виде текста. Этот метод более лаконичен и удобен для работы с промисами.
Загрузка HTML-контента с помощью JavaScript — это мощный инструмент для создания интерактивных веб-приложений. Оба рассмотренных метода, XMLHttpRequest и Fetch API, позволяют вам легко загружать HTML и интегрировать его в вашу страницу. Используйте их в своих проектах и улучшайте взаимодействие с пользователями. Теперь вы знаете, как использовать javascript load html для динамического обновления контента!
Java-разработчики востребованы в разных сферах: Банки и финтех. Заказать звонок. Совместная работа до 5 пользователей и 24 Гб дискового пространства. Но учился в собственном ритме, параллельно заканчивая университет и занимаясь своими делами) Наверное, мне повезло, но офер получил с первого же собеседования и уже месяц работаю front-end девом. JavaScript используют как при создании фронтенда — видимой части сайтов, так и при разработке бэкенда — серверной части. Состояния и эффекты. Как выбрать между фронтендом и бэкендом? Способы заработка на сайте. Онлайн-магистратура ТГУ. Сколько стоит платное обучение: от 283 000 рублей в год. javascript load html
Кевин Татро и Питер Макинтайр – веб-разработчики и авторы учебных пособий по созданию сайтов, приложений. Тестовая страница для HTTP-сервера Apache в CloudLinux . вы являетесь представителем общественности: Тот факт, что вы видите эту страницу, указывает на то, что на сайте, который вы только что посетили, либо возникли проблемы, либо он находится на плановом обслуживании. Помимо самостоятельного изучения программы с тестами и творческими заданиями для самопроверки есть индивидуальные и групповые онлайн-занятия с преподавателем, которые оплачиваются отдельно. Выберите первый язык и технологию. Платформы упрощают процесс веб-дизайна, предлагая готовые шаблоны, которые легко адаптировать под уникальные требования. C